A fast-growing London estate agency is seeking a meticulous Lettings Administrator to join their administration team. The role involves managing the end-to-end deal progression, ensuring compliance, and maintaining communication with tenants and landlords.
Candidates should have prior experience in Lettings Administration, be detail-oriented, and thrive in a high-paced environment with specific KPIs.
The company offers enhanced holiday allowances, performance-based incentives, and opportunities for professional growth within a supportive team environment.
